Study of the decay of B →ωKS at Belle I
Description
The study of CP violation in the decays of the B meson is important for constraining the CKM unitarity triangle in the Standard Model (SM). Second order b →s loop (also called ''penguin'') decays such as B0 →ωKS0 are sensitive to the unitarity weak phase φ1 and provide a consistency check for the CP violation found in first order weak b →c anti cs transitions (e.g. B0 →J/ψKS0). Penguin decays are particularly sensitive to new physics particles in the loop which may shift the measured CP asymmetries from our expectations. Considering corrections from other SM contributions, CP violation in b →s modes are predicted to be larger than that found in b →c. However, the experimental tendency is for the measurements to be smaller. We plan to update the measurement of CP asymmetries in B0 →ωKS0 with the final Belle data set which will enhance our understanding of CP violation in penguin dominated decays.
